Meghan Markle Just Wore a $36 Dress From H&M

The Duchess of Sussex's royal wardrobe so far has predominantly comprised luxury labels, more than the high street, as she has turned to the likes of Givenchy, Oscar de la Renta, and Victoria Beckham for her official visits. We could count on one hand the number of times Markle has worn the high street since becoming a royal—she has worn one ASOS maternity dress and a sweater by Marks and Spencer.

Today she wore a $36 sleeved knit dress by H&M to visit one of the charities she now patrons, the animal rescue charity Mayhew. Markle wore one of the key trends for spring/summer 2019: head-to-toe beige. She stuck to an all-neutral color palette, pairing her H&M dress with a matching coat by Armani and a bag by Stella McCartney.

Meghan Markle in H&M: all-beige outfit



On Meghan Markle: H&M dress; Armani coat; Stella McCartney bag; Dean Davidson earrings

Meghan Markle in H&M



Shop the Look

Shop More Beige Pieces

This post was originally published on Who What Wear UK. Next up: Birdies just restocked Meghan Markle's $120 flats.

Related Stories